What Are Tooth Implants?
Tooth implants, also known as dental implants, are artificial tooth roots made from biocompatible materials, typically titanium. These implants are surgically inserted into the jawbone where they serve as a stable foundation for replacement teeth, whether they be individual crowns, bridges, or dentures. This innovative solution not only restores the function of missing teeth but also promotes jawbone health, preventing the bone loss that often follows tooth extraction.
Benefits of Tooth Implants
Choosing tooth implants in Austin, TX, comes with a myriad of benefits that can significantly enhance your quality of life. Here are some key advantages:
- Durability: With proper care, dental implants can last a lifetime.
- Natural Appearance: Implants are designed to look and feel like your natural teeth, ensuring seamless integration.
- Improved Functionality: Unlike dentures, implants offer stability and allow you to eat and speak without fear of slippage.
- Bone Preservation: The implant stimulates the jawbone, helping to maintain its structure and strength over time.
- Easy Maintenance: Implants require the same care as natural teeth—regular brushing, flossing, and dental check-ups.
The Tooth Implant Procedure
Understanding the process of getting tooth implants is crucial for potential patients. The procedure typically involves several steps:
1. Initial Consultation
During your first visit to My Avenue Dental, our experienced dentists will conduct a thorough examination, including X-rays, to assess your oral health and determine if you are a suitable candidate for implants.
2. Treatment Planning
Once it is established that implants are right for you, a personalized treatment plan will be created. This plan considers factors like the number of implants needed, the type of anesthesia to be used, and the timeline for the entire process.
3. Implant Placement
The next step involves the surgical placement of the implant into the jawbone. This is a minor surgical procedure typically performed under local anesthesia. Over time, the bone will fuse with the implant through a process called osseointegration, providing a stable foundation for the artificial tooth.
4. Abutment Placement
After healing, an abutment is attached to the implant. This piece connects the implant to the crown and is usually done in a brief procedure with local anesthesia.
5. Crown Placement
Finally, once your gums have healed around the abutment, a custom-made crown is placed on top, completing the restoration process. The result is a secure and natural-looking tooth.
Aftercare for Tooth Implants
Post-implant care is crucial for the long-term success of your dental implants. Here are some essential tips for maintaining your new smile:
- Oral Hygiene: Brush and floss your teeth regularly, just as you would with natural teeth. Consider using an antibacterial mouthwash.
- Regular Dental Check-ups: Schedule dental appointments every six months to monitor the health of your implants and surrounding tissues.
- Avoid Hard Foods: In the initial recovery phase, stick to soft foods to avoid putting undue pressure on the implant.
- Quit Smoking: Smoking can affect healing and increase the risk of implant failure. Quitting will benefit your overall oral health.

Success Rate of Tooth Implants
Dental implants boast an impressive success rate, often exceeding 95%. Factors contributing to their success include the patient’s health, quality of bone structure, and the skill of the dentist. Following post-operative care and maintaining good oral hygiene practices can help to ensure long-lasting results.
